    Crystal Tower 1st Time Tank Tips?

    Ok - ran CT dozens of times, wanted to try my first go as a tank. Can someone let me know if this kind of makes sense:
    Bone Dragon - OT tank skeletons far from dragon, kill repeat
    Atomos - tank ads closer to platform for dps to kill, is there a tank for Atomos himself?
    Thanatos - if invisible I can tank him, if not grab a floating sister thing right?
    Vassago - seems simple, no questions
    Behemoth - MT tanks him, another tank iron giant, rest on platforms - what do they do there? Interact with switches or something? If so, do they also run down and hide behind comet during big attack or are they okay up there? Never noticed.
    Good odds I won't be MT any of this, tips for OT in CT would be greatly appreciated. As War will I leave Defiance on or might than mess with aggro for MTs?

    Speaking as someone who's cleared as all three roles...

    Bone Dragon: Pretty much. However be -careful-, you need to pull each skeleton to a different "spoke" of the battle area. You also need to be quick on the aggro grab because you'll have to contend with trigger-happy DPS, trolls trying to botch the run, and other tanks assuming they're supposed to be getting it. Honestly this is easily the worst part. And -definitely- keep Defiance on for this one.

    Atomos: Usual strat is one tank grabs each add as it spawns and drags it in range of platform, while the other goes balls-out DPS on Atomos. If you're grabbing the adds keep Defiance on and be ready to mess with Dira's casting if need be (and point the Valefors horizontal so they don't cleave or tail-swipe the pad); if you're on Atomos drop Defiance and just axe him as many questions as you can think of.

    Thanatos: That's about the size of it.

    (continued)


    Vassago: If you're OT, drop Defiance and just slash the hell out of it, and when balloons and napalm spawn slash those instead. If you're MT, pretty obvious.

    Behemoth: The four tanks who aren't bashing KB and the giant are managing four electrical towers that are generating the Electrocution debuff during the fight. You'll need to interact with the tower every time you see it charge up; if you don't the Electrocution damage goes up and there may be periodic Shock AoEs. And you definitely do have to hide behind the comets like everyone else. Beyond that, just pop a beer and enjoy the fireworks.

    And since you didn't mention him... Acheron is the same as always. Forget about Defiance unless alliance asks you to MT him, and just don't stand in any of his many varieties of floor candy.

    All this.

    Bone Dragon: get dem skellies and pull em away, you can place one per platform and they are spaced just right. Don't forget to grab the eyes that pop on last phase. They has that nasty petrify.

    Atomos: Usually I grab all mobs, keep em about midway between plats so Atomos folks don't get any aoe, and dps platformers can get their dps on. Careful whith them stack as they cannont occupy the same space, so they will slide around, sometimes resulting in less than ideal placement.

    Thanatos: Yea tank invis, grabs ladies when solid.

    Vissago: IF MT, tank and spank, move clockwise when he puts down the fire puddle. Then when it dissappears, run back to your start position. If OT, smack dat azz, get on bombs right away. Also at mt, don't let them get to close together, or bomb in middle gets HUGE!

    KB: Tower duty: click it when it's electrified, Hide behind comet for meteor. OT, giant duty, Spawns are on N for first, E for second and S for third. Handle em. When I am on Giants after I settle them I like to move to the right an position them to where their back are at an angle facing in. This way when charbydis pops he is already out of the tornado and dps doesn't have to worry about dmg or too much adjustment. Hide behind comet on Meteor. ON KB duty, Tank and spank. Move out of his cone, etc, get behind comet for Metor.

    Acheron: Tank and spank as MT, avoid cones and use def cd's if needed. OT I just sit there as chester bait. When it comes time for giants and claw behind magi-wall, I get aggro on them with my back to the magi-wall.

    Thats it.

    Also not mentioned but I am sure you know, in first room , face them dragons to the center so the tails are to the outside, no tail swipes for all! The eye move doesn't have a large range but the tail does, you will get a lot of s**t if you mpk peeps with bad positioning there.

    WAAAAAAIT, you guys are forgetting the toughest part of the run! The first pull. DO NOT turn Valefor's buttcheeks towards the alliance. If you accidently do, WELL, YOU BETTER STUN THAT SHIT. Or hope somebody else stuns it.
    So many tanks forget to learn this little detail.
